✨ What Makes Our Daycare Different? ✨
I believe that early childhood is the most critical window for brain development. That is why our home daycare goes beyond basic supervision to offer an intentional, education-first environment.
My Ongoing Professional Credentials and Certifications Include:
Early Childhood Milestone Tracking: Certified through the Centre for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) "Watch Me!" program to monitor and support your child's physical and cognitive growth milestones.Â
Advanced Early Literacy & Active Read-Alouds:Â I use certified CCEI techniques to turn daily storytime into an active language lesson by teaching toddlers how to predict storylines and track text from left to right.
Music & Movement Brain-Building Curriculum: We integrate The Learning Groove curriculum, using interactive instrument play and steady-beat activities to wire the brain for early math, speech, and motor skills.
Foundational Science of Reading: I utilize Reading Rockets techniques to jumpstart vocabulary and phonetic awareness through fun oral rhyming games and call-and-response vocal play.
Cleanliness:Â IÂ maintain a highly professional, health-conscious environment certified by the CDC's 'Clean Hands and Spaces' safety standards to keep our babies healthy and minimize daycare sickness.
Preventing Adverse Childhood Experiences:Â My daycare uses a trauma-informed, positive-guidance framework certified by the CDC to help children build strong social-emotional resilience from birth.
Early Infant Communication & Baby Sign Language:Â I integrate certified infant sign language strategies into our daily care to reduce toddler frustration, bridge the gap before speech develops, and accelerate early vocabulary acquisition.
Licensing:Â I am an unlicensed caregiver and do not run any one specific "program". As such, I am always working on my own professional development to ensure children thrive in my care. I maintain updated vulnerable sector checks and CPR certification.
